🏔️ NATIONAL PARKS & SUMMER EXPLORING
Driggs sits on the quiet side of the Tetons, providing access to Grand Teton and Yellowstone while giving you a comfortable home base away from the busier park gateways.
Distances to National Parks:
📍 Grand Teton National Park Primary Entrance: 54 min | 38 miles
📍 Yellowstone National Park West Entrance: 1 hr 32 min | 88 miles
📍 Yellowstone National Park South Entrance: 2 hr 4 min | 91 miles
Beyond the national parks, Teton Valley offers incredible hiking, mountain biking, fishing, river access, and miles of trails to explore.
⛷️ SKIING & WINTER ADVENTURES
The Nest is especially convenient for Grand Targhee ski trips. Head straight up Ski Hill Road to the resort, then return to Driggs for dinner and a soak in the hot tub.
📍 Grand Targhee Ski & Summer Resort: 22 min | 12 miles
📍 Jackson Hole Mountain Resort: 49 min | 34 miles
🚐 A free Grand Targhee ski shuttle stop is about a 5-minute walk away at Driggs Skate Park, making it easy to leave the car behind and get dropped off at the Targhee plaza.
